BEGIN:VCALENDAR VERSION:2.0 PRODID:-//132.216.98.100//NONSGML kigkonsult.se iCalcreator 2.20.4// BEGIN:VEVENT UID:20250626T011153EDT-6646AO4XOr@132.216.98.100 DTSTAMP:20250626T051153Z DESCRIPTION:Workshop Overview: The internet is full of data that you can us e for your analysis. As part of our data life cycle series\, we will intro duce you to efficiently retrieve data from the internet. We will look into downloading files\, using APIs\, web-scraping\, and downloading feeds.\n \nAt the end of this workshop\, you will be able to\n    - use an API\n    - understand ethical web-scraping (i.e. how to download data from a website )\n    - understand how to work with RSS feeds\n\nPrerequisites:\n     · Int roductory knowledge of R\, e.g. from Introduction to programming in R\, or  51³Ô¹ÏÍøR summer camp.\n     · Install R and RStudio on your computer.
